About the Topic

A naturally occurring acid found in grains such as barley, wheat, and rye, known for its antimicrobial and anti-inflammatory properties. It is effective in treating skin conditions like acne and rosacea by killing bacteria that infect pores and reducing the production of keratin, which can lead to acne development. Azelaic acid is primarily used by individuals with acne-prone or rosacea-affected skin seeking a treatment to improve their skin condition.
